Объявление

Свернуть
Пока нет объявлений.

Мой опыт востановления DWL-2100AP через COM порт

Свернуть
Это закреплённая тема.
X
X
 
  • Фильтр
  • Время
  • Показать
Очистить всё
новые сообщения

  • zlokot
    Участник ответил
    Я пробовал:
    MAX 232 CPE
    ЧАСЗНСМ MAX232M
    обе работают с керамикой - на "отлично"

    Скачайте даташит на макс и поглядите в чём различие. Если полный аналог - паяйте как есть.

    Прокомментировать:


  • Sanek91
    Участник ответил
    Здравствуйте никак немогу найти микруху мах232 но есть микруха gd75232 скачал даташиты никак непойму как её заменить на ту подскажите пожалуйста куда какие ножки !
    а то точка мёртвая лежит уже второй месяц

    Прокомментировать:


  • zlokot
    Участник ответил
    Please check the ethernet cable on port 1

    Этот док, п. 4:

    Прокомментировать:


  • sasbai
    Участник ответил
    Здравствуйте. Есть хороший баг на который я нарвался в перепрошивке. у меня на виндах был дохлый гипер терминал. ну я недолго думая решил все зделать через putty. но не тут то было после 3 часов усиленного вкуривания мануалов. понял почему у меня не шло востановление. обычный гипертерминал не дает возможности стирания в результате все пишется как надо. а putty дает стирать в результате в регистрах получаюстя знаки удаления и нужная информация. при использовании putty не надо удаля а надо просто писать и жмакать enter . надеюсь отразите это в мануалах.

    Прокомментировать:


  • Marshal
    Участник ответил
    Погугли на nag.ru. Там где то есть описание процесса.

    Прокомментировать:


  • DeuX2004
    Участник ответил
    Сообщение от Marshal Посмотреть сообщение
    в меню boot выставь загрузку APIMG1, флаг загрузки 0х00, загрузка с устройства tffs:

    Кстати прошил сейчас на openwrt Kamikaze 8.09. Получился полноценный рутер :yahoo: правда настраивать нелегко, но мы ж не ищем легких путей
    А можно поподробнее.Я просто не особо силен в этом.

    Прокомментировать:


  • Marshal
    Участник ответил
    Сообщение от DeuX2004 Посмотреть сообщение
    привет всем!Прошивал не той прошивкой,и щас точка не видиться ничем.
    Делал все как на 1й странице,дохожу до момента когда перезагрузить нада точку(dwl-2100). Перезагружаем точку доступа. Она загрузится с TFTP сервера и после вывода служебной информации в терминале покажет заставку VXWorks.
    этого у меня не происходит.Все перепробывал.
    В итоге загружает

    WAP-G02A Boot Procedure V1.0
    ---------------------------------------------------------
    Start ..Boot.B14..

    Atheros AR5001AP default version 3.0.0.43A


    0
    auto-booting...

    Attaching to TFFS... done.
    Loading /fl/APIMG1...

    Please wait, loading image ...

    image check ok!!!

    /fl/ - Volume is OK
    Using factory default settings.
    Please check the ethernet cable on port 1!

    что я не так делаю?
    в меню boot выставь загрузку APIMG1, флаг загрузки 0х00, загрузка с устройства tffs:

    Кстати прошил сейчас на openwrt Kamikaze 8.09. Получился полноценный рутер :yahoo: правда настраивать нелегко, но мы ж не ищем легких путей

    Прокомментировать:


  • GarriAD
    Участник ответил
    Маршал Спасибо за команду ФОРМАТА ФЛ! помогло! дальше сделал по инструкции Масона! ВСЕМ СПС! ВОССТАНОВИЛ Я СВОЮ СТАРУЮ ТОЧКУ! ТЕПЕРЬ У МЕНЯ ИХ 2)))

    Прокомментировать:


  • DeuX2004
    Участник ответил
    привет всем!Прошивал не той прошивкой,и щас точка не видиться ничем.
    Делал все как на 1й странице,дохожу до момента когда перезагрузить нада точку(dwl-2100). Перезагружаем точку доступа. Она загрузится с TFTP сервера и после вывода служебной информации в терминале покажет заставку VXWorks.
    этого у меня не происходит.Все перепробывал.
    В итоге загружает

    WAP-G02A Boot Procedure V1.0
    ---------------------------------------------------------
    Start ..Boot.B14..

    Atheros AR5001AP default version 3.0.0.43A


    0
    auto-booting...

    Attaching to TFFS... done.
    Loading /fl/APIMG1...

    Please wait, loading image ...

    image check ok!!!

    /fl/ - Volume is OK
    Using factory default settings.
    Please check the ethernet cable on port 1!

    что я не так делаю?

    Прокомментировать:


  • Marshal
    Участник ответил
    Нет. тут всё в порядке. Скурил тему http://forum.nag.ru/forum/index.php?...4&#entry402124 . Нужно восстановить eeprom. Вечером буду пробовать.

    Всем спасибо. Прошил eeprom и все заработало. Так что если после восстановления прошивки вы в консоли видите следующее:

    Attaching to TFFS... done.
    Loading /fl/APIMG1...

    Please wait, loading image ...

    image check ok!!!

    WARNING: bootrom did not start the watchdog.
    /fl/ - Volume is OK
    Reading Configuration File "/fl/apcfg".
    Configuration file checksum: 860c15 is good
    ar5212Attach: Could not allocate space to cache the EEPROM
    Error initializing wireless software state.
    apInit: no wlan device
    AP initilization failed!
    Attaching interface lo0...done
    0x80fffdf0 (tRootTask): memPartAlloc: block too big - 536870526 in partition 0x8
    04c9420.
    AP init fail: suspend and delete ROMPAGER40 task!
    ERROR: AP start-up failed! Wireless network services disabled.

    то вам необходимо при помощи jtag прошить eeprom. В линуксе это будет выглядеть так:

    flashmem 0x1fff0000 eeprom.bin

    также на эту тему http://forum.nag.ru/forum/index.php?...4&#entry402124
    Вложения

    Прокомментировать:


  • ruzalit
    Участник ответил
    В BOOT ничего не менял, так выглядит?
    [Boot]: p

    boot device : tffs:
    unit number : 0
    processor number : 0
    file name : /fl/APIMG1
    inet on ethernet (e) : 192.168.1.20:0xffffff00
    flags (f) : 0x0
    other (o) : ae

    [Boot]: S
    name: Atheros AR5001AP default
    magic: 35333131
    cksum: 1b5d
    rev: 4
    major: 1
    minor: 0
    pciid: 0013
    wlan0: no 00:xx:xx:xx:xx:xx
    wlan1: yes 00:xx:xx:xx:xx:xx этот интерфейс не отключил в no надеюсь?
    enet0: no 00:xx:xx:xx:xx:xx
    enet1: yes 00:xx:xx:xx:xx:xx
    uart0: yes
    sysled: yes, gpio 7
    factory: yes, gpio 6
    serclk: internal
    cpufreq: calculated 184000000 Hz
    sysfreq: calculated 46000000 Hz
    memcap: disabled
    watchdg: enabled

    Попробуй указать в телнете set wlanstate enable
    Последний раз редактировалось ruzalit; 14.05.2009, 18:05.

    Прокомментировать:


  • Marshal
    Участник ответил
    Пробовал кучей различных способов, сливал прошивки с других апэшек. Все приводит к одному:

    [Boot]: @
    Attaching to TFFS... done.
    Loading /fl/APIMG1...

    Please wait, loading image ...

    image check ok!!!

    WARNING: bootrom did not start the watchdog.
    /fl/ - Volume is OK
    Reading Configuration File "/fl/apcfg".
    Configuration file checksum: 860c15 is good
    ar5212Attach: Could not allocate space to cache the EEPROM
    Error initializing wireless software state.
    apInit: no wlan device
    AP initilization failed!

    Attaching interface lo0...done
    0x80fffdf0 (tRootTask): memPartAlloc: block too big - 536870526 in partition 0x8
    04c9420.
    AP init fail: suspend and delete ROMPAGER40 task!
    ERROR: AP start-up failed! Wireless network services disabled.


    D-Link Access Point login: admin
    Password:

    Wireless Driver Rev 4.0.0.167
    D-Link Access Point wlan2 ->

    Мне кажется прошивка не видит wi-fi. кстати пробовал ставить openwrt. Поставил redboot, залил ядро и rootfs. То же самое: ядро стартует и kernel panic :wacko: . Вроде точка нормальная. Ревизия А3, флэха AT49BV322A. Подскажите плиз, где еще поковыряться?

    Прокомментировать:


  • ruzalit
    Участник ответил
    Это вылазит в конце, уже после прошития во флешь точки и загрузки с нее. Что то на конфиг ругается, грохнуть его может командой rm apcfg и перезалить по новой его с другой точки, какая то несовместимость конфига с залитой прошивкой, проще с рабочей все файлы переписать.

    Прокомментировать:


  • Marshal
    Участник ответил
    спасибо за совет, помогло уйти от этой проблемы, появилась новая. После перепрошивки девайс выкидывает в консоли следующее:

    apcfg: unknown config item XRQueuePollRate
    apcfg: unknown config item MinimumRate
    apcfg: unknown config item MinimumRate
    apcfg: unknown config item basisOfConnect
    apcfg: unknown config item basisOfConnect
    Configuration file checksum: 5fd8d8 is good
    ar5212Attach: Could not allocate space to cache the EEPROM
    Error initializing wireless software state.
    muxDevLoad failed for index 1
    ar5212Attach: Could not allocate space to cache the EEPROM
    Error initializing wireless software state.
    muxDevLoad failed for device entry 1!
    usrEndLibInit: wlan not found.
    apInit: no wlan device
    AP initilization failed!
    Attaching interface lo0...done
    ERROR: AP start-up failed! Wireless network services disabled.
    0x80fffdf0 (tRootTask): memPartAlloc: block too big - 536870526 in partition 0x8
    02fb020.
    0x80fffdf0 (tRootTask): memPartAlloc: block too big - 536870526 in partition 0x8
    02fb020.


    D-link Corp. Access Point login:

    Флэха умерла? Но смерть родной прошивки была заливка через ftp крокозябликов (диверсия). странно как то.

    Прокомментировать:


  • ruzalit
    Участник ответил
    Сообщение от Marshal
    Как я понимаю, нечто вроде команды mount в юниксе. Монтирует в системе ftp раздел. Хотя сам в юниксе дуб, может ошибаюсь :sorry:

    Сейчас залил всев файлики во флеш. После ребута вот такая ерунда. Может кто с таким встречался?

    auto-booting...

    Attaching to TFFS... done.
    Loading /fl/apimg1...

    Please wait, loading image ...

    image check ok!!!

    NMI (watchdog): ErrorPC: 0x8000018c
    epc: 0x800c3a08 bva: 0x7fffff84 sr: 0x1048c006 cse: 0x1080c00c
    R0: r0: 0x00000000 at: 0x00080000 v0: 0x800c3a04 v1: 0x1000c000
    R4: a0: 0x00000017 a1: 0x80000010 a2: 0x80000038 a3: 0x00008000
    R8: t0: 0x00000000 t1: 0x00000007 t2: 0xffffffff t3: 0x00000038
    R12: t4: 0x802fbdfc t5: 0x802fbda0 t6: 0x802fbe04 t7: 0x802fbe24
    R16: s0: 0x10000000 s1: 0x00000017 s2: 0x80000148 s3: 0x80000170
    R20: s4: 0x00000046 s5: 0x00000000 s6: 0x00000000 s7: 0x00000000
    R24: t8: 0xbe000000 t9: 0x00000000 k0: 0x00000000 k1: 0x00000000
    R28: gp: 0x802df210 sp: 0x7fffff98 fp: 0x80ff5da8 ra: 0x800c3118



    ar531x rev 0x00005850 firmware startup...
    SDRAM TEST...
    Привет, попробуй по этой ссылке http://narod.ru/disk/8618650000/apimgBB.rar.html скачать спец прошивку, распакуй ее и расшарь на сервере tftp, укажи в boot флаг загрузки по tftp и залей прошивку в оперативную память точки, как она загрузится запусти ftp server на компе и расшарь на нем прошивочку, что стояла, или постарее можно 2.10 версии или 2100BB, консоль работать не будет, видимо ком порт отключен в прошивке, через telnet подключайся к точке и командами:
    WLAN Access Point wlan1 -> alpha
    Password-> vec21234
    Ok
    WLAN Access Point wlan1 -> superftp xxx.xxx.xxx.xxx (ip адрес ftp сервера)
    Username-> имя для подключения к фтп серверу
    Password-> пароль для подключения к фтп серверу
    Remote File-> имя прошивки
    Local File-> apimg1
    download or upload-> download (upload можно выгружать из флешь файлы)
    зальешь прошивку во флешь точки, примерно так должно выглядеть все.
    WLAN Access Point wlan1 -> ls
    backup 650738
    art 639252
    apimg1 1349674
    pcode 4
    apcfg 127387
    apcfg.bak 127387
    565248 bytes free
    После этого вернешь в boot загрузку из флеша. Если не скатит, можно тупо заменить все эти файлы от другой точки, только не перезагружай точку, пока файлы все не заменишь, хе, хотя можно повторить будет :drinks:

    Прокомментировать:

Обработка...
X